ok dude here it is you need a wrench a 10mm socket a 32 mm wrench or 1 1/4 wrench a flat screwdriver some beer, start by removing the fan clutch (reverse thread) after that is removed remove it along with the shroud. now that you have a shitload of space remove the cps sensor the remove the four screws that hold in the housing, remove housing and let a bunch of coolant pour everywhere. This view may/may not come in handy for you (I personally forgot whether the o-ring went in before or after the t-stat). As previously suggested, don't use RTV!! Get the mating surfaces clean, ditch the paper housing gasket, and use a thin layer of Right Stuff.
